sqlserver属于什么数据库
-
SQL Server是一种关系型数据库管理系统(RDBMS),由Microsoft开发和维护。
1年前 -
SQL Server是一种关系型数据库管理系统(RDBMS),由Microsoft开发和维护。下面是关于SQL Server的一些重要特点和功能:
-
数据管理:SQL Server可以用于存储和管理大量的结构化数据。它支持标准的SQL查询语言,可以进行数据的插入、更新、删除和查询操作。SQL Server还支持事务处理,确保数据的一致性和完整性。
-
数据安全:SQL Server提供了强大的数据安全功能,包括用户认证和授权、数据加密、访问控制等。它支持基于角色的访问控制,可以精确地控制用户对数据库的访问权限。
-
数据备份和恢复:SQL Server支持数据备份和恢复功能,可以定期备份数据库以防止数据丢失。它提供了多种备份选项,包括完全备份、差异备份和增量备份。此外,SQL Server还提供了事务日志,可以用于故障恢复和数据一致性检查。
-
高可用性:SQL Server提供了多种高可用性解决方案,包括数据库镜像、复制、故障转移集群等。这些解决方案可以确保数据库的持续可用性,当一个节点发生故障时,可以自动切换到备用节点。
-
数据分析和报告:SQL Server提供了强大的数据分析和报告功能。它支持OLAP(在线分析处理)和数据挖掘技术,可以进行复杂的数据分析和趋势预测。此外,SQL Server还集成了Reporting Services,可以生成丰富多样的报表和图表。
总结来说,SQL Server是一种功能强大的关系型数据库管理系统,适用于存储和管理大量的结构化数据。它提供了丰富的功能和工具,可以满足各种数据管理和分析需求。
1年前 -
-
SQL Server是一种关系型数据库管理系统(RDBMS),由Microsoft开发和维护。它是一种强大的数据库解决方案,用于存储、管理和处理大量结构化数据。SQL Server支持多种数据操作语言,包括SQL(Structured Query Language),它是一种用于管理和操作数据库的标准语言。
SQL Server的特点包括:
-
数据安全性:SQL Server提供了多种安全性功能,如访问控制、加密和身份验证,以保护数据库中的数据免受未经授权的访问。
-
可扩展性:SQL Server支持大规模数据存储和处理,可以处理数百万行数据,并提供了分区和复制等功能,以提高性能和可用性。
-
高可用性:SQL Server支持故障转移集群、数据库镜像和数据复制等高可用性解决方案,以确保在服务器故障时数据库的持续可用性。
-
数据分析:SQL Server提供了强大的数据分析和报告功能,包括在线分析处理(OLAP)和数据挖掘,以帮助用户从数据库中提取有价值的信息。
-
开发工具:SQL Server提供了一系列开发工具,如SQL Server Management Studio(SSMS)和SQL Server Data Tools(SSDT),用于管理和开发数据库应用程序。
下面是使用SQL Server的基本操作流程:
-
安装和配置SQL Server:首先,需要下载并安装SQL Server软件。安装过程中会要求设置管理员密码和其他配置选项。
-
创建数据库:在SQL Server中,可以使用Transact-SQL(T-SQL)语言或SQL Server Management Studio(SSMS)工具创建数据库。可以指定数据库的名称、大小和其他属性。
-
创建表和定义字段:在数据库中创建表时,需要指定表的名称和字段的名称、数据类型和约束。可以使用T-SQL语句或SSMS工具来完成这些操作。
-
插入、更新和删除数据:使用INSERT、UPDATE和DELETE语句可以向表中插入、更新和删除数据。可以使用T-SQL语句或SSMS工具执行这些操作。
-
查询数据:使用SELECT语句可以从表中检索数据。可以指定要检索的字段、过滤条件和排序规则。查询结果可以作为表格或视图显示。
-
创建索引:为了提高查询性能,可以在表中创建索引。索引可以加快数据的检索速度,并减少查询的时间。
-
数据备份和恢复:定期备份数据库是非常重要的。SQL Server提供了备份和恢复工具,可以将数据库备份到磁盘或磁带,并在需要时恢复数据。
-
数据安全性管理:SQL Server提供了访问控制和安全性功能,可以限制用户对数据库的访问权限,并加密敏感数据。
-
性能优化:使用SQL Server提供的性能监视和调优工具,可以识别和解决数据库性能问题,提高查询速度和系统响应时间。
总结:SQL Server是一种功能强大的关系型数据库管理系统,它提供了丰富的功能和工具,用于存储、管理和处理大量结构化数据。通过学习SQL语言和使用SQL Server的管理工具,可以轻松地进行数据库的创建、数据操作和性能优化。
1年前 -